Ultimate Fallout #4 is a 2011 comic book issue published by Marvel Comics as part of the Ultimate Marvel imprint. Written by Brian Michael Bendis with art by Sara Pichelli, it marked the debut of Miles Morales, a new iteration of Spider-Man. The story follows the aftermath of the death of the original Ultimate Spider-Man, Peter Parker, introducing Miles, a Brooklyn teenager of African-American and Puerto Rican descent, who gains spider-like powers after exposure to a genetically engineered spider created by Oscorp.
In the issue, Miles grapples with his newfound abilities amid the chaos following Peter's demise, deciding to take up the mantle of Spider-Man in secret. This pivotal comic reimagined the Spider-Man mythos for a modern audience, emphasizing themes of legacy, identity, and heroism across generations. Its introduction of Miles Morales was a groundbreaking moment, bringing diversity to one of Marvel's flagship characters.
